Yodeling Walmart Boy Mason Ramsey Is Dominating Spotify
With his debut single, “Famous.”

The viral sensation that is Mason Ramsey, aka the yodeling Walmart boy, seems to be keeping on his meteoric rise. After a surprise performance at this year’s Coachella and releasing his first single “Famous”, Mason Ramsey continues to remain on everyone’s radar, having just dominated the Spotify charts this past weekend.
Manson’s “Famous” single has just become the most-streamed country song on Spotify in the U.S., hitting over 3.2 million streams thus far. The 11-year-old also currently sits at the No. 2 spot on iTune’s country charts in both the U.S. and U.K., and No. 6 overall. Mason Ramsey is also responsible for helping country singer Hank Williams’ “Lovesick Blues” single see a jump of over 2,000%. “Lovesick Blues” is the same track Ramsey was yodeling to in his viral performance.
